Micro-CT for Biological and Biomedical Studies: A Comparison of Imaging Techniques
Several imaging techniques are used in biological and biomedical studies. Micro-computed tomography (micro-CT) is a non-destructive imaging technique that allows the rapid digitisation of internal and external structures of a sample in three dimensions and with great resolution.
